Joe Musgrove Stellar Through First Seven Starts
San Diego Padres starting pitcher Joe Musgrove has started 2022 off with seven straight quality starts while posting a 4-0 record. The 29-year-old has recorded a 2.20 ERA, 0.93 WHIP, and 47 strikeouts across 45 innings of work. Sean Manaea Excellent Against Braves Saturday
San Diego Padres starting pitcher Sean Manaea turned in another strong outing Saturday against the Atlanta Braves, throwing seven innings and allowing three runs on six hits and two walks with 12 strikeouts. Robinson Cano Officially Joins Padres
The San Diego Padres have officially agreed to a contract with infielder Robinson Cano. The 39-year-old will get a major league contract after being released by the Mets on May 8. Manny Machado Riding 21-Game On-Base Streak
San Diego Padres third baseman Manny Machado has been one of the best hitters in the majors thus far this year.
